4.11.6. DHCP Server service

The DHCP Server service runs two RPC services, available on the following endpoint:

Z:\>ifids -p ncalrpc -e DHCPSERVERLPC serveur
Interfaces: 6
  00000134-0000-0000-c000-000000000046 v0.0
  18f70770-8e64-11cf-9af1-0020af6e72f4 v0.0
  00000131-0000-0000-c000-000000000046 v0.0
  00000143-0000-0000-c000-000000000046 v0.0
  6bffd098-a112-3610-9833-46c3f874532d v1.0
  5b821720-f63b-11d0-aad2-00c04fc324db v1.0

Table 4.77. dhcpsrv operations

InterfaceOperation numberOperation name
6bffd098-a112-3610-9833-46c3f874532d v1.0: dhcpsrv  
 0x00R_DhcpCreateSubnet
 0x01R_DhcpSetSubnetInfo
 0x02R_DhcpGetSubnetInfo
 0x03R_DhcpEnumSubnets
 0x04R_DhcpAddSubnetElement
 0x05R_DhcpEnumSubnetElements
 0x06R_DhcpRemoveSubnetElement
 0x07R_DhcpDeleteSubnet
 0x08R_DhcpCreateOption
 0x09R_DhcpSetOptionInfo
 0x0aR_DhcpGetOptionInfo
 0x0bR_DhcpRemoveOption
 0x0cR_DhcpSetOptionValue
 0x0dR_DhcpGetOptionValue
 0x0eR_DhcpEnumOptionValues
 0x0fR_DhcpRemoveOptionValue
 0x10R_DhcpCreateClientInfo
 0x11R_DhcpSetClientInfo
 0x12R_DhcpGetClientInfo
 0x13R_DhcpDeleteClientInfo
 0x14R_DhcpEnumSubnetClients
 0x15R_DhcpGetClientOptions
 0x16R_DhcpGetMibInfo
 0x17R_DhcpEnumOptions
 0x18R_DhcpSetOptionValues
 0x19R_DhcpServerSetConfig
 0x1aR_DhcpServerGetConfig
 0x1bR_DhcpScanDatabase
 0x1cR_DhcpGetVersion
 0x1dR_DhcpAddSubnetElementV4
 0x1eR_DhcpEnumSubnetElementsV4
 0x1fR_DhcpRemoveSubnetElementV4
 0x20R_DhcpCreateClientInfoV4
 0x21R_DhcpSetClientInfoV4
 0x22R_DhcpGetClientInfoV4
 0x23R_DhcpEnumSubnetClientsV4
 0x24R_DhcpSetSuperScopeV4
 0x25R_DhcpGetSuperScopeInfoV4
 0x26R_DhcpDeleteSuperScopeV4
 0x27R_DhcpServerSetConfigV4
 0x28R_DhcpServerGetConfigV4

Table 4.78. dhcpsrv2 operations

InterfaceOperation numberOperation name
5b821720-f63b-11d0-aad2-00c04fc324db v1.0: dhcpsrv2  
-0x00R_DhcpEnumSubnetClientsV5
-0x01R_DhcpSetMScopeInfo
-0x02R_DhcpGetMScopeInfo
-0x03R_DhcpEnumMScopes
-0x04R_DhcpAddMScopeElement
-0x05R_DhcpEnumMScopeElements
-0x06R_DhcpRemoveMScopeElement
-0x07R_DhcpDeleteMScope
-0x08R_DhcpScanMDatabase
-0x09R_DhcpCreateMClientInfo
-0x0aR_DhcpSetMClientInfo
-0x0bR_DhcpGetMClientInfo
-0x0cR_DhcpDeleteMClientInfo
-0x0dR_DhcpEnumMScopeClients
-0x0eR_DhcpCreateOptionV5
-0x0fR_DhcpSetOptionInfoV5
-0x10R_DhcpGetOptionInfoV5
-0x11R_DhcpEnumOptionsV5
-0x12R_DhcpRemoveOptionV5
-0x13R_DhcpSetOptionValueV5
-0x14R_DhcpSetOptionValuesV5
-0x15R_DhcpGetOptionValueV5
-0x16R_DhcpEnumOptionValuesV5
-0x17R_DhcpRemoveOptionValueV5
-0x18R_DhcpCreateClass
-0x19R_DhcpModifyClass
-0x1aR_DhcpDeleteClass
-0x1bR_DhcpGetClassInfo
-0x1cR_DhcpEnumClasses
-0x1dR_DhcpGetAllOptions
-0x1eR_DhcpGetAllOptionValues
-0x1fR_DhcpGetMCastMibInfo
-0x20R_DhcpAuditLogSetParams
-0x21R_DhcpAuditLogGetParams
-0x22R_DhcpServerQueryAttribute
-0x23R_DhcpServerQueryAttributes
-0x24R_DhcpServerRedoAuthorization
-0x25R_DhcpAddSubnetElementV5
-0x26R_DhcpEnumSubnetElementsV5
-0x27R_DhcpRemoveSubnetElementV5
-0x28R_DhcpGetServerBindingInfo
-0x29R_DhcpSetServerBindingInfo
-0x2aR_DhcpQueryDnsRegCredentials
-0x2bR_DhcpSetDnsRegCredentials
-0x2cR_DhcpBackupDatabase
-0x2dR_DhcpRestoreDatabase